About Transitions Counseling

Transitions Family Counseling and Mediation Center is an addiction treatment center that you can visit in Casper, Wyoming. They serve Natrona County as a private, for-profit substance use treatment provider.

They offer outpatient levels of care including regular outpatient treatment, intervention programs, relapse prevention and continuing care. Reviewers praise Transitions for its compassionate, professional, and nonjudgmental staff,and for helping clients build practical coping tools.

Types of Treatments and Therapies to Expect

Transitions provides non-residential outpatient substance use treatment including brief interventions, relapse prevention and aftercare or continuing care with discharge planning and outcome follow-up.

They also integrate trauma-informed therapies and offer specific modalities such as cognitive behavioral therapy (CBT), dialectical behavior therapy (DBT), rational emotive behavioral therapy (REBT) and the Matrix Model. Court mandated programs and interventions for DUI/DWI assessments are part of the offerings.

Serving a Diverse Population

They serve adults and young adults with some listings indicating services for adolescents or children. Transitions accepts both males and females including individuals dealing with co-occurring mental health disorders alongside substance abuse. They also provide care for court referred clients involved in legal mandates such as DUI/DWI cases.

Payment, Insurance, and Funding Options

Transitions accepts private insurance from providers such as Aetna, BCBS, Humana, Cigna and UnitedHealth. They also take military insurance including TRICARE. For those without insurance they offer cash or self-pay options. Clients requiring medication assisted treatment (MAT) for alcohol use disorder may receive support if prescribed elsewhere.
